Output ec295f42718cbfae922a22fea1b01b3a1325b45eeeda711fae3eee6bceae0fa6:1

value
348273
script pubkey
OP_0 OP_PUSHBYTES_20 bf5aa7741dda8c313ef37188e68d6d7135471d62
address
bc1qhad2waqam2xrz0hnwxywdrtdwy65w8tzg02xrx
transaction
ec295f42718cbfae922a22fea1b01b3a1325b45eeeda711fae3eee6bceae0fa6
confirmations
64
spent
true